Directing: Shaping the Vision

The director's role is multifaceted. They are the visual architects, the conductors of the orchestra, and the storytellers who are responsible for bringing the writer's vision to life. A successful Telugu film director is more than just a person who yells “action” and “cut.” They are responsible for setting the tone of the film, selecting the right cast and crew, and ensuring that every scene contributes to the overall narrative. Furthermore, good directing also means understanding the nuances of Telugu culture and incorporating those elements authentically into the film. It’s about knowing the pulse of the audience and delivering what they want while also pushing creative boundaries. The director must also be a strong communicator, able to clearly convey their ideas to the cast and crew and inspire them to give their best. This includes giving guidance to the actors to portray their characters believably, making sure that the cinematography enhances the visual storytelling and overseeing the editing process to create a cohesive final product. It’s a demanding job, but when done well, it can result in cinematic masterpieces that resonate with audiences for years to come. Think of directors like S.S. Production: The Backbone of a Blockbuster

Now, let’s talk about production, the engine that drives the filmmaking process. It is the backbone of any successful film. It covers all aspects, from securing funding and assembling the team to managing the day-to-day operations on set. A skilled producer needs to be a master of logistics, budgeting, and time management. They are responsible for keeping the project on track, within budget, and ensuring that everything runs smoothly. This involves a deep understanding of the financial aspects of filmmaking, including securing investment, managing expenses, and ensuring a profitable return on investment. Furthermore, the producer works closely with the director, the cinematographer, and the other key members of the crew to create a cohesive working environment. They must be able to anticipate problems and find creative solutions to keep things moving forward. One of the most critical aspects of production is effective planning. This involves breaking down the script, creating a shooting schedule, and securing the necessary resources, such as locations, equipment, and talent. Production also deals with post-production aspects, like editing, sound design, and visual effects. Without a strong production team, even the most brilliant stories will falter. Storytelling: The Heart and Soul

At the heart of every great Telugu movie lies compelling storytelling. It’s the secret ingredient that keeps audiences engaged and coming back for more. In Tollywood, storytelling often involves a blend of genres, from action-packed dramas to romantic comedies, family sagas, and mythological epics. A good Telugu movie script usually incorporates elements of drama, romance, action, and comedy, all woven together in a way that is appealing to the local audience. The story must resonate with the audience, reflecting their values, their aspirations, and their experiences. This often involves creating relatable characters that the audience can connect with, as well as compelling conflicts and resolutions that keep the story moving forward. Furthermore, storytelling goes beyond just the script. The director’s ability to translate the story onto the screen is paramount. The visual storytelling, the use of music, and the performance of the actors all contribute to the narrative. Moreover, Telugu cinema often incorporates elements of song and dance, which are integral to the storytelling process. The songs are not just musical interludes but often advance the plot and deepen the audience’s emotional connection to the characters and the story. Think of the memorable songs in movies like "Baahubali," they become iconic moments and propel the story in a way that words can’t. Ultimately, effective storytelling is about crafting a narrative that speaks to the hearts and minds of the audience, leaving a lasting impression.
